Torneyboy Posted September 18, 2003 Report Share Posted September 18, 2003 Oz Government wants new changes in Duty free allowances in place by the end of September. In time for the international visitors for the World Rugby Cup. The allowance for alcohol will be doubled and the amount of purchases to rise from $400 to 900 before taxable on arrival.
